Descendants of Zohrab of the Manuchariants

Judge Edgar Zorab drew up the second Roman alphabet version of a Zohrab/Zorab
family tree on the basis of the genealogical tree composed in Armenian
by Aviet (Avetick) Carapiet Zohrabiants, of New Julfa, Isfahan, Iran,
in 1919. Judge Edgar's tree was spread
over five (5) pages of a notebook. I have received a version of this
by email from Dr. John Zorab, and then a photocopy by mail from Mr.
Kelvin Pollock. The two versions which I have received are clearly
not photocopies of each other or of the same original, and the latter
seems more authentic, in that it shows lines appearing to be those
of a notebook, and in that it includes writing in Dutch, which was
clearly Judge Edgar Zorab's main language (apart from Armenian, if
he knew that).
